Synopsis

Locations of Knowledge in Dutch Contexts examines how places give shape to scientific knowledge production. Contributors to this volume use four hundred years of Dutch history as laboratory to contribute to spatialized understanding of the history of knowledge.

À propos de l?auteur

Fokko Jan Dijksterhuis works at the University of Twente and the Vrije Universiteit Amsterdam in the Netherlands. His background is in cultural history of early modern exact sciences, in particular optics and other knowledge practices of light and color. In the history of knowledge he pursues projects on the dynamics of transfer and the valuation of knowledge.

Andreas Weber is an assistant professor in the department of Science, Technology and Policy Studies (STePS) at the University of Twente in the Netherlands. His research focuses on the history of natural history and chemistry in the context of the former Dutch empire in insular Southeast Asia.

Huib Zuidervaart worked as a senior researcher at the Huygens Institute for the History of the Netherlands in Amsterdam. His main topic of research is the history of scientific instruments, institutions and collections.
